The Leafs didn't lose because of refereeing guys. It's not like they scored on their PPs anyway.

Their blueline is too slow to beat the Panther's forecheck. And they have a line's worth of forwards who are simply too underskilled to play at the playoff pace. They went out and got guys like Lafferty, ZAR, and Acciari because they're "hard" playoff style players, but they don't have the ability to make clean exits out of the zone and just get hemmed in every shift. Even Acciari, people like him because he has a couple goals and hits, but if you actually look at his body of work he's pretty much always stuck in his end.

And they shipped out Engvall, a guy who doesn't hit, but at the very least can transport the puck from their zone of the Ozone, setting up a better shift for their stars.
